E-Commerce in Malaysia: Trends and Opportunities

Malaysia's e-commerce sector is experiencing exponential growth, fueled by a rising middle class and improved internet penetration. This vibrant industry presents numerous avenues for businesses to develop their reach and tap into new markets.

A key trend is the utilization of mobile commerce, as Malaysian consumers increasingly rely on smartphones for acquiring goods and services. Additionally, there's a increasing demand for personalized services, with businesses implementing data analytics to understand consumer behavior and tailor their offerings accordingly.

Social media platforms are also playing an integral role in driving e-commerce participation in Malaysia, with businesses leveraging these channels for marketing and customer interaction.

The future of e-commerce in Malaysia appears bright, with continued innovation expected to shape the industry's landscape.
